There are widespread reports that US President George Bush has conceded a parallel between the Iraq and Vietnam wars, and in particular between the current situation and the Tet Offensive of 1968-69, which turned US public opinion against the war. "The president was making a point that he's made before, which is that terrorists try to exploit pictures and try to use the media as conduits for influencing public opinion in the United States", White House press secretary Tony Snow said later, reinterpreting Bush's comments. "The important thing to remember is that the president is determined it's not going to happen with Iraq, because you have a president who is determined to win", he said.

"We do not think that there has been a flip-over point, but more importantly, from the standpoint of the government and the standpoint of this administration, we are going to continue pursuing victory aggressively."
